In all, the parks are rigorously assessed over a total of 76 di erent categories, and have to achieve more than 87% to be awarded the coveted 5 Star grading, which all three parks have won. Naish and Hoburne Park have also been recognised with Visit England’s additional Gold rating, for being assessed as having industry “Flagship” examples of facilities for holidaymakers. Visit England is not the only big name to praise Hoburne for its parks, as the company was recently named as one of the best in the country by consumer champion, Which?, with its gold standard, Recommended Provider Status. Meanwhile, Hoburne Bashley has been named as a nalist in the Self-Catering category for the 2024 Destination Management Awards for tourism in Bournemouth, Christchurch, and Poole. e Park has recently bene ted from considerable investment to make the golf course an all-year-round facility, further improve local woodland management to bene t wildlife habitats and upgrade the boiler to reduce the park’s carbon footprint.
